Oracle数据恢复策略探讨:提升刚删除数据恢复成功率的方法
2025-07-22 05:34:02 来源:技王数据恢复

引言段
在现代企业中,数据的价值不言而喻。数据丢失的问题常常让用户感到无奈,尤其是在不小心删除了重要数据之后。对于Oracle数据库用户而言,刚删除的数据恢复成功率是一个至关重要的问题。如何提升这一成功率,成为了许多IT管理者的关注焦点。本文将深入探讨Oracle数据恢复策略,提供有效的方法与步骤,帮助用户在数据丢失后迅速恢复重要信息。
常见故障分析
在进行Oracle数据恢复时,用户常常面临以下几类典型故障:
1. 误删除数据
用户在日常操作中,可能因为操作失误而误删除了重要数据。例如,一位数据库管理员在清理旧数据时,误将一张关键表格删除,导致业务数据缺失。
2. 数据库崩溃
数据库崩溃是另一种常见故障,可能由于硬件故障或软件错误导致。某公司在进行系统升级时,数据库突然崩溃,造成大量数据无法访问。
3. 文件系统损坏
文件系统损坏也会导致数据丢失。在一次服务器迁移中,用户发现原有的Oracle数据库文件无法正常读取,数据损失严重。
操作方法与步骤
工具准备
在进行Oracle数据恢复之前,首先需要准备好相应的工具。推荐使用Oracle自带的RMAN(Recovery Manager)工具,以及一些第三方数据恢复软件,如EaseUS Data Recovery Wizard等。这些工具能够有效帮助用户恢复刚删除的数据。
环境配置
确保您的恢复环境与原数据库环境相似,包括数据库版本、操作系统等。建议在恢复前进行数据备份,以防止进一步的数据丢失。
操作流程
以下是具体的操作流程:
- 启动Oracle RMAN工具,并连接到目标数据库。
- 使用“LIST BACKUP”命令查看可用的备份列表,确保有可恢复的数据。
- 执行“RESTORE DATABASE”命令,恢复整个数据库,或使用“RESTORE TABLE”命令恢复特定表格。
- 如果使用第三方工具,按照软件提供的向导进行数据恢复操作。
- 完成恢复后,进行数据完整性检查,确保恢复的数据无误。
注意事项
在进行数据恢复时,有几点需要特别注意:
- 避免在恢复过程中进行其他操作,以免造成数据覆盖。
- 定期备份数据,以提高恢复成功率。
- 在恢复前,仔细阅读相关工具的使用说明,确保操作的准确性。
实战恢复案例
案例一:误删除表格恢复
设备类型:Oracle 12c
数据量:2GB
恢复用时:1小时
恢复率:100%
某公司在进行数据清理时误删除了一个包含的表格。通过RMAN工具进行恢复,成功找回了所有数据,恢复率达到100%。
案例二:数据库崩溃恢复
设备类型:Oracle 19c
数据量:10GB
恢复用时:3小时
恢复率:95%
在一次系统升级中,数据库崩溃,导致大量数据无法访问。通过备份恢复,最终成功恢复95%的数据。
案例三:文件系统损坏恢复
设备类型:Oracle 11g
数据量:5GB
恢复用时:2小时
恢复率:90%
在服务器迁移过程中,文件系统出现损坏,导致数据丢失。使用EaseUS Data Recovery Wizard进行恢复,成功找回90%的数据。
常见问题 FAQ 模块
Q: 格式化后还能恢复吗?
A: 是的,格式化后仍有可能恢复数据,但成功率取决于后续操作是否覆盖了原数据。
Q: NAS误删数据有救吗?
A: 是的,NAS设备上的误删数据可以通过专业的数据恢复工具进行恢复。
Q: 如何提高数据恢复成功率?
A: 定期备份数据,使用专业的恢复工具,并在数据丢失后尽快进行恢复。
Q: 数据恢复后数据完整性如何检查?
A: 通过对比备份数据和恢复数据,检查数据的一致性和完整性。
Q: 恢复过程中需要注意什么?
A: 避免在恢复过程中进行其他操作,确保数据不被覆盖。
Q: 数据恢复费用高吗?
A: 数据恢复的费用因情况而异,具体取决于数据丢失的情况和恢复的难度。
立即行动,联系我们
如您遇到类似问题,欢迎联系我们技王,立即拨打 免费咨询。我们在全国设有9大直营网点(北京/上海/杭州/武汉/成都/沈阳/长春/深圳/重庆),随时为您提供专业的数据恢复服务。